I was scared that veganism would be limiting, but it actually introduced me to a whole load of foods I'd never heard of! I probably eat a wider variety of foods now than I ever did before. My diet is a bit bland at the moment, mostly because I'm trying to get used to eating SW style and also because I'm trying to cook on the cheap.

The soy cheese I use is called Toffuti and it can be found at Holland and Barretts as well as other health food shops, same goes for the Fry's products. Cheezly is a great vegan cheese for melting and I find sheese tastes more like the real thing. I know Pure do cheese slices and a spread that is sold in supermarkets, but I wasn't too impressed by it.

I usually have Provamel or Alpro soy yogurts. I love the cherry flavours and apricot. I've had the Asda ones and thought they were quite good lol, what flavour did you have?

My biggest tip would probably be to research online beforehand, you don't want bad food experiences to put you off! Some of my favourite vegan blogs are 'Vegan Dad' and 'Fat Free Vegan' and I also run my own called Hasta La Vegan. Veggieboards is a really helpful forum, I joined when I first went vegan and it was a great place to ask questions and also to look at recipes. Investing in a cookbook or two would probably be a good start, even if you decide not to go vegan, there are some really great recipes out there. I recommend La Dolce Vegan by Sarah Kramer, I use it all the time!

I ended up not having the pasta last night. Instead I had roasted vegetable couscous and SW chips.

I made the couscous by chopping up red onion, half a courgette, a red pepper and some tomatoes. I drizzled with 2 tbsp olive oil (B), splashed with balsamic vinegar and sprinkled on some salt, pepper and mixed herbs. I roasted that for a good 40-50 minutes. While that was roasting I made up some plain couscous in vegetable stock and then stirred in the roasted veg, squeezed some lemon juice and NOM! It was awesome, have plenty leftover for today too.

What hot chocolate do you have that is vegan?
 
A lot of the powdered stuff that you add milk to is vegan. Unfortunately hot chocolates you just need to add water to generally have whey powder in them :(

Edit: I think the stuff I have downstairs is Twinnings and I think Sainsbury's do a vegan drinking chocolate too
